In the 80's I got kicked out of Lake Tahoe's High Sierra Casino for card counting. I won 7-8 times. It paid for my ski vacations. I never knew it was against the law. Back then it was a single deck & Sierra dealt to the bottom, roughly 3 hands per shuffle. I always played 3rd base so I could see what's been played. Small basic bet on the first hand and progressively load up 2nd & 3rd hand after I saw what was dealt. Three suits surrounded me after they stopped the dealer. I was dumbfounded as they escorted me out.
